Joseph Wright, byname Joseph Wright of Derby, (born September 3, 1734, Derby, Derbyshire, England—died August 29, 1797, Derby), English painter who was a pioneer in the artistic treatment of industrial subjects. He was one of the most original, versatile, and accomplished British artists of the 18th century and the first major English painter whose career was based outside London. In his final years Wright was stricken with asthma and paranoia, and moved to 26/27 Queen Street with his two daughters because of an unfounded fear that his own house would cave in on them. Biography Joseph Wright was born in Derby on 3 September 1734, the third son of John Wright and Hannah Brookes. Wright is notable for his use of chiaroscuro effect, which emphasises the contrast of light and dark, and, for his paintings of candle-lit subjects.
